az acr pack
Ez a parancscsoport előzetes verzióban és fejlesztés alatt áll. Referencia- és támogatási szintek: https://aka.ms/CLI_refstatus
A Cloud Native Buildpackst használó Azure Container Registry-feladatok kezelése.
Parancsok
Name | Description | Típus | Állapot |
---|---|---|---|
az acr pack build |
Várólistára helyez egy gyors buildelési feladatot, amely létrehoz egy alkalmazást, és leküldi egy Azure Container Registrybe. |
Alapvető | Előnézet megtekintése |
az acr pack build
Az "acr pack" parancscsoport előzetes verzióban és fejlesztés alatt áll. Referencia- és támogatási szintek: https://aka.ms/CLI_refstatus
Várólistára helyez egy gyors buildelési feladatot, amely létrehoz egy alkalmazást, és leküldi egy Azure Container Registrybe.
az acr pack build --builder
--image
--registry
[--agent-pool]
[--auth-mode {Default, None}]
[--no-format]
[--no-logs]
[--no-wait]
[--pack-image-tag]
[--platform]
[--pull]
[--resource-group]
[--timeout]
[<SOURCE_LOCATION>]
Példák
Várjon egy buildet az aktuális könyvtárhoz a CloudFoundry builderrel.
az acr pack build -r myregistry -t {{.Run.Registry}}/node-app:{{.Run.ID}} --builder cloudfoundry/cnb:bionic .
Várjon egy buildet az adott GitHub-adattárhoz a Heroku builderrel.
az acr pack build -r myregistry -t {{.Run.Registry}}/node-app:{{.Run.ID}} --pull --builder heroku/buildpacks:18 https://github.com/Azure-Samples/nodejs-docs-hello-world.git
Kötelező paraméterek
A Buildpack builder-rendszerkép neve és címkéje.
A kép neve és címkéje a következő formátumban: '-t repo/image:tag'.
A tárolóregisztrációs adatbázis neve. Ezt kisbetűben kell megadni. Az alapértelmezett beállításjegyzék-nevet a következővel az configure --defaults acr=<registry name>
konfigurálhatja: .
Opcionális paraméterek
Az ügynökkészlet neve.
A forrásregisztrációs adatbázis hitelesítési módja.
Azt jelzi, hogy a naplók nyers formátumban jelenjenek-e meg.
A build sikeres sorban állása után ne jelenjenek meg naplók.
Ne várja meg, amíg a futtatás befejeződik, és a futtatás sorba helyezése után azonnal visszatér.
A "csomag" futó képének ('mcr.microsoft.com/oryx/pack' címkéje).
A platform, ahol a build/feladat fut, pl. "windows" és "linux". Ha buildparancsokban használják, az "os/arch/variant" formátumban is megadható az eredményként kapott képhez. Pl.: linux/arm/v7. Az "arch" és a "variant" részek nem kötelezőek.
Használat előtt kérje le a legújabb szerkesztőt, és futtassa a képeket.
Az erőforráscsoport neve. Az alapértelmezett csoportot konfigurálhatja a következővel az configure --defaults group=<name>
: .
Az időtúllépés másodpercben.
A helyi forráskód könyvtárának elérési útja (pl. "./src"), vagy egy git-adattár URL-címe (pl. ''https://github.com/Azure-Samples/acr-build-helloworld-node.git) vagy egy távoli tarball (pl. ''http://server/context.tar.gz) vagy egy OCI-összetevő adattára egy Azure-tárolóregisztrációs adatbázisban (pl. "oci://myregistry.azurecr.io/myartifact:mytag").
Globális paraméterek
Növelje a naplózás részletességét az összes hibakeresési napló megjelenítéséhez.
Jelenítse meg ezt a súgóüzenetet, és lépjen ki.
Csak a hibák megjelenítése, a figyelmeztetések mellőzése.
Kimeneti formátum.
JMESPath lekérdezési sztring. További információkért és példákért lásd http://jmespath.org/ .
Az előfizetés neve vagy azonosítója. Az alapértelmezett előfizetést konfigurálhatja a következővel az account set -s NAME_OR_ID
: .
A naplózás részletességének növelése. Használja a --debug parancsot a teljes hibakeresési naplókhoz.